How do the sulfite levels compare to commercial wines?

0

• Sulfites are used primarily as a preservative in wine. Commercial wines require a higher concentration of sulfites to help the wine endure a commercial chain of distribution and for ageing beyond several years. Our kits contain 1/5 to 1/3 the sulfites of commercial wines. We have found that many people who are sensitive to sulfites or get wine headaches can again enjoy wine made from the kits.
